Part of the High Point Treatment Center network, Monarch House is a 27-bed sober living home for women and individuals identifying as female in New Bedford, Massachusetts. High Point Treatment screens potential residents and reviews referrals from other substance use treatment and detox facilities to ensure Monarch House is a good fit.
Treatment includes counseling for substance use, including relapse and overdose prevention, as well as life skills training, vocational services, and aftercare planning. Monarch House refers clients to outside resources for mental health treatment and offsite Medication Assisted Treatment (MAT).
Monarch House seeks to help reintegrate residents into community living, including participants who recently experienced homelessness, and help participants achieve long-term sobriety. The High Point Treatment Center network accepts MassHealth (Medicaid) and is willing to work with uninsured and underinsured individuals by offering a sliding fee scale.
